Event information
An evening of fine music from Independent Writers, Performers and Recording Artists, all hailing from the East Midlands -
Paytron Saint - are an alt-rock trio hailing from the hills of the Amber Valley, Derbyshire. Working from their own studio HQ, The Chicken Coop, the band have received growing worldwide attention for their recent string of releases and intense live performances including airplay on the BBC, Best Song and Best Band nominations from Radio Wigwam (winning the latter in 2023), festival appearances and collaborations with noted electronica artist Jon Kennedy and gothic pop legend JJ Lovegrove. Currently working on their first full length album.
Robyn Wallis Johnson - is a folk acoustic lyrical singer and song writer from the Midlands. Her writing travels through past lessons in love and life, the more she seems to jauntily confess the more the audience become captivated by the songs ! If Joni Mitchell had come from Derbyshire …....
Emzae - As an Independent artist, emzae writes, records, produces and mixes her own music, playing every instrument and singing every vocal layer on each track. Her songs play around with the definition of pop, blurring sub-genres to create her own varied, yet distinct sounds, while her lyrics span themes including change, self-doubt, confusion, empowerment and social commentary.
